🍩 Peanut Butter Cheesecake Donut 🥜
Ingredients
For the Donut Layers:
4 chocolate-glazed donuts
½ cup creamy or crunchy peanut butter (your choice!)
8 oz softened cream cheese
¼ cup granulated sugar
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
½ cup finely chopped peanut butter cups
For the Topping Drizzle:
3 tablespoons smooth peanut butter
2 tablespoons warm milk (adjust as needed)
Instructions
Step 1: Create the Creamy Filling
In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ese, granulated sugar, and vanilla extract. Use a hand mixer or whisk to blend until the mixture is light, fluffy, and free of lumps. Gently fold in the chopped peanut butter cups, ensuring they’re evenly distributed throughout the filling.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and let it chill in the refrigerator for about 20–30 minutes to firm up slightly.
Step 2: Prepare the Donut Base
Take each chocolate-glazed donut and slice it horizontally into two equal halves. Spread a thin layer of peanut butter on the flat side of the bottom half of each donut. This will serve as a delicious glue to hold the cheesecake filling in place.
Step 3: Assemble Your Dessert Masterpiece
Once the cheesecake filling has chilled, spoon or pipe a generous dollop onto the peanut butter-coated bottom half of each donut. Carefully place the top half of the donut back on top, pressing gently to create a sandwich. Repeat this process for all four donuts.
Step 4: Prepare the Peanut Butter Drizzle
In a small microwave-safe bowl, mix the peanut butter and warm milk. Heat the mixture in the microwave for 15–20 seconds, then stir well until smooth and pourable. If the drizzle is too thick, add a few more drops of milk to achieve your desired consistency.
Step 5: Add the Finishing Touches
Drizzle the warm peanut butter mixture generously over the assembled donut sandwiches. For an extra burst of flavor and texture, sprinkle some additional chopped peanut butter cups on top. Serve immediately and savor every bite of this luxurious dessert.
